The UK’s Digital Innovation Landscape
The UK digital innovation scene is robust, marked by rapid technology development and global influence. The country consistently ranks among the top nations for its innovation landscape, with London, Cambridge, and Manchester serving as central technology ecosystems. These hubs offer fertile ground for startups and established firms alike, fostering creativity and accelerating digital breakthroughs.
London, often dubbed Europe’s fintech capital, spearheads financial technology innovation, while Cambridge draws heavily on its academic prowess to fuel advancements in AI and life sciences. Manchester excels in blending public and private sector initiatives to promote digital growth. Together, these hubs create a diverse and interconnected technology ecosystem, strengthening the UK’s worldwide reputation.

Government Strategies and Policy Initiatives
The UK government digital strategy plays a pivotal role in advancing the country’s digital innovation landscape. Central to this strategy are substantial funding frameworks aimed at accelerating technology adoption and nurturing the technology ecosystem. One key initiative involves targeted investment in public sector digital transformation, ensuring government services remain agile and tech-savvy.
A defining feature of the innovation policy is fostering collaboration between public and private sectors. These partnerships leverage combined resources and expertise, creating a supportive regulatory environment that encourages experimentation and growth. For example, regulatory sandboxes enacted by the government enable fintech startups to trial innovative services with reduced risk, bolstering the UK’s leadership in digital finance.
Public sector initiatives also emphasize skills development and infrastructure enhancement, recognizing that talent pipelines and digital readiness underpin sustainable progress. Government-backed tech hubs and incubators, supported through policy, provide crucial platforms where startups and scaleups thrive.
Overall, these strategic efforts align with the UK’s broader vision of maintaining a dynamic, inclusive innovation landscape. By reinforcing governance frameworks and funding mechanisms, the UK government ensures that its digital strategy not only catalyzes immediate innovation but also sets the stage for long-term technological leadership and economic growth.
Pioneering Sectors in UK Digital Technologies
The UK fintech innovation sector stands out as a global frontrunner, driven by London’s vibrant technology ecosystem. Fintech companies benefit from regulatory sandboxes that enable rapid experimentation and market entry with lower risk. This environment accelerates product development and enhances financial inclusion through technologies like open banking and digital payments.
In the realm of AI in the UK, academic strength and business focus converge, especially around Cambridge’s university-led research clusters. AI applications span from natural language processing to advanced robotics, enabling smarter automation across industries. Such developments position the UK as a competitive player in artificial intelligence on the global stage.
Health tech represents another strategic pillar within the UK’s innovation landscape. Digital tools are revolutionizing life sciences, improving diagnostic accuracy and patient care. Government-supported initiatives foster the integration of AI-driven analytics and wearable technology within the NHS, promoting personalized medicine deployment.
Together, these pioneering sectors illustrate the UK’s commitment to advancing digital technologies through innovation policies and robust ecosystems. By nurturing AI, fintech, and health tech, the UK not only sustains current leadership but also opens pathways for future breakthroughs across digital domains.

Investment, Research, and Future Prospects
The tech investment UK landscape is experiencing robust growth, drawing both public and private capital to sustain its dynamic digital research sector. Government grants and venture capital funds strategically target emerging technologies, ensuring that the UK digital innovation ecosystem remains competitive globally. For instance, multibillion-pound investments in AI, quantum computing, and green tech underscore the prioritization of future-ready industries.
Leading research centres such as those affiliated with Cambridge and Edinburgh universities spearhead groundbreaking projects, translating academic discoveries into commercial applications. These institutions drive innovation pipelines critical to the UK’s technological advancement. Precision and scalability in research have improved, securing the UK’s role as a knowledge exporter.
Looking ahead, the future of UK digital innovation hinges on sustained funding, interdisciplinary collaboration, and adapting to evolving global tech trends. Challenges include maintaining talent inflows and addressing infrastructure demands. However, with concentrated efforts in research and investment, the technology ecosystem is well-positioned to foster breakthroughs in sectors like AI, fintech, and health tech.
By combining strategic investments with cutting-edge research, the UK aims to broaden its innovation landscape while reinforcing international leadership—ensuring that digital technologies continue to fuel economic growth and societal benefit.
